Windows Remote Procedure Call (RPC) is a linchpin of interprocess communication, but its complexity also makes it a fertile ground for security flaws. The recently discovered PhantomRPC vulnerability exposes a fundamental architectural weakness that allows local privilege escalation to SYSTEM level across all Windows versions—without a patch in sight. This listicle unpacks the essential facts, from the technique's mechanics to its exploitation paths and defensive measures. Whether you're a security researcher or an IT administrator, these ten insights will equip you with the knowledge to understand and mitigate this emerging threat.
